The mulch in hydroseeding helps preserve dampness, maintains the seed in position, and safeguards the seed from wind and birds. On the other hand, turf installation includes setting up yard that has been grown in a thick, thick floor covering. The sod is offered in 2' X 5' strips rolled up for very easy handling.Turf can be mounted year-round, while seed calls for a minimum of a 53-degree dirt temperature level for germination. The most effective time to seed is throughout the fall period. Seeding in the spring is additionally good but will require even more water with the summertime. If the immature plants are allowed to dry for even a few hours after germination, they will shrivel and die.
Some of the major benefits consist of: One of the significant factors landscapers rush to sod when establishing lawns is its rapid growth price. A sod yard can be set up in simply a couple of hours with immediate curb charm and could be totally ready for usage within a number of weeks, whereas it could take weeks prior to you see any type of arise from seeding and can take months prior to getting to full maturation.

A healthy yard is the ideal protection versus weeds; beginning with turf and keeping it well-kept will certainly minimize the event of weeds taking control of the yard. Sod should be watered extremely heavily when installment because it has actually shed its origin structure throughout the harvest. Throughout the growing period, the turf will root down in one to 2 weeks, and after one month, the watering can start to taper off.

When you consider laying sod on your property, it is vital to note that the sod must be set up the day you obtain it. If left rolled up or on the pallet, it will certainly construct inner warmth and begin to disintegrate promptly.
For convenience in the Northwest, our turf is composed of three cool-season grass types: Seasonal Ryegrass, Kentucky Bluegrass and Hard Fescue.
